David Smith
David C. Smith is the Virginia Bankers Association Eminent Professor of Commerce at the University of Virginia. Smith’s areas of expertise include corporate valuation, restructuring and bankruptcy, leveraged finance and credit, and distressed investing. He has presented his research at universities and conferences around the world and published in leading academic journals. Smith has worked as a testifying finance expert on cases related to company valuation, bankruptcy, corporate debt instruments, securities violations, pension funding, and distressed debt trading.
Smith currently teaches classes in corporate finance and corporate restructuring & distressed debt investing. He has also taught courses on valuation and fixed income to undergraduates and MBA students. Prior to joining the University of Virginia, Smith was an economist in the International Finance Division of the Federal Reserve Board and an assistant professor at the Norwegian Business School.
